Today’s episode connects India’s new AI success stories, a global capital reset, and real-asset innovations — with founders and investors thinking long-term.🔥 News HighlightsGoogle’s AI Futures Fund backs Indian coding startup Emergent — vibe-coding, no-code + AI, 2.5M users, $25M ARR in five months.Tiger Global steps back with a $2.2B “cautious fund” — shifting to high-conviction, slower-deployment venture investing.Microsoft to invest $17.5B in India by 2029 — hyperscale data-centres, AI infrastructure expansion and training 20M Indians.Paramount / Affinity Partners launches a hostile bid for Warner Bros.
